What you'll do and what you'll bring: Position Function: Under supervision, perform custodial work required for the routine cleaning and maintenance of facilities following proper procedures and techniques for equipment and cleaning products. Duties/Responsibilities: Clean, renovate, and renew, resilient, wood, and hard floor surface finishes, i.e., dust mop, sweep, wet mop, spot mop, scrub, polish and spray buff, strip, seal, wax, etc. , Maintain carpet floor coverings, i.e., vacuum, remove spots and stains, extraction cleaning of carpet and upholstered furniture. , Clean and service restrooms including lavatory, toilet, urinal, stalls, vents, etc. , Dust, vacuum, clean and/or polish furniture, surfaces; clean facilities, fixtures, hardware and windows; change lighting and clean fixtures as required. , Collect and dispose of trash, refuse, recycling materials, and debris into designated receptacles. , Sweep debris, and/or sweep or shovel snow from outside entrances, landings, steps, walks; clean exterior surfaces of windows, doors, and other building fixtures. , Clean, maintain, restock, and organize storage areas and equipment; report needed repairs of building and equipment to supervisor and/or group leader in written form, etc. , Acquire and maintain knowledge of job related chemicals, environmental, health, and physical concerns. , Lock and unlock doors in accordance with departmental policies and procedures; maintain security of assigned keys, pagers, and radios. , Set rooms according to custodial work sheet and customer specifications; arrange, move, and/or replace furniture, supplies, and miscellaneous equipment from room to room as requires; report items requiring repair to supervisor and/or group leaders; perform minor repairs to furniture and building fixtures. , Guide and assist in training student custodial employees. , Perform other duties as assigned.
